I've had Plat Plus Visa just over 7 months, called customer service yesterday with a question and then asked when I would be eligible for a CLI. (I was turned down a few months ago when I requested CLI.)

 

The CSR informed me I could ask anytime - so I asked if it was a hard or soft pull - she told me it would be a hard pull - I double checked, as I had not heard this to be the case with BofA. She stated that since I was asking for additional credit that they would pull a new report and that it would be a hard inquiry. I told her never mind, as I don't need any more inquiries.

 

I didn't want to tempt fate, my scores aren't very good (high 600's) and didn't want to open the AA can by accident and end up with a CLD. However, before when I requested a CLI online there was no hard pull, (just the 7-10 day message and subsequent denial), so I decided against my better judgement to try again.

 

I requested new credit line of 8,000 from 5,400, and it showed up on my account within hours. checked my reports today, ex already has new limit and no hard pull.

 

I'm not sure what this means exactly, and I'm not encouraging anyone to ask for CLI's in this environment - just thought I'd share my experience.
